Wyatt Eaton (1849 - 1896)
Wyatt Eaton (1849-1896) was a Canadian/American portrait & figure painter, co-founder of the Society of American Artists. Influenced by Millet and Bastien-LePage, his work reflects Realism and Barbizon school aesthetics.
